Understand global impacts with our comprehensive international analysis and exposure tools for global portfolio management. Mineralys Therapeutics Inc. (MLYS) recently released its financial results for the first quarter of 2026. The clinical-stage biopharmaceutical company reported a net loss per share of $0.47 for the period. As a company focused on developing novel therapies for unmet medical needs, Mineralys Therapeutics continues to advance its pipeline while managing its cash position carefully.
